US small-caps are set to offer a strong play in the current macroeconomic environment given their "surprisingly cheap" valuations and growth prospects, even in the event of a recession, experts told Investment Week.

Rob Forker, portfolio manager at Polen Capital, said the sector represented an "attractive opportunity" from both a structural standpoint and tactical allocation, given the current market environment. He said the "persistent inefficiency of the asset class" from liquidity constraints and minimal analyst coverage represented a strong structural opportunity for active managers. This is a good environment for US small-caps, he noted, because they appear inexpensive compared to both large caps and their own history.
